Frc: New Research Reveals Abortion Harmful to Women's Mental Health

Summary


WASHINGTON, Sept. 1, 2011 /PRNewswire-USNewswire/ -- In a meta- analysis published today in the British Journal of Psychiatry, 81 percent of females who had an abortion were found to be at an increased risk for mental health problems, including depression, alcohol abuse and suicidal behaviors. The study, "Abortion and Mental health: Quantitative Synthesis and Analysis of Research Published 1995-2009" by Priscilla Coleman, Ph.D., took into account 22 studies and over 877,000 participants over the 14-year period.
